Brand Manager – Senior

Work set-up: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)

Offer summary

Qualifications:

At least 4 years of experience in brand marketing, preferably in tech, SaaS, or B2B sectors., Strong strategic thinking skills with the ability to simplify complex concepts., Proven experience in managing mature or evolving brand platforms., Excellent storytelling skills, both visual and verbal, with attention to detail..

Key responsibilities:

  • Lead brand marketing initiatives for one or multiple B2B product lines.
  • Own and develop the brand positioning and messaging architecture.
  • Collaborate with cross-functional teams to ensure consistent brand voice across all touchpoints.
  • Develop and execute integrated brand campaigns, translating market insights into compelling narratives.

N1 Partners Group logo
N1 Partners Group SME https://n1.partners/
51 - 200 Employees
See all jobs

Job description

Overview:

SOFTSWISS continues to expand the team and is looking for Brand Manager. We need a true, experienced professional who shares our culture and values.

Purpose of the role:

You will be responsible for shaping and driving the brand strategy for one or more B2B product lines, ensuring strong, consistent positioning across global markets. Your work will turn complex product insights into compelling brand narratives, support cross-functional alignment, and fuel integrated campaigns that enhance brand equity and drive business growth.

Key responsibilities:
  • Lead brand marketing initiatives for one or several B2B product lines within our portfolio
  • Own the brand positioning and messaging architecture in alignment with business strategy and product development 
  • Collaborate closely with Product, PR, Digital, Design, and Events teams to ensure a consistent brand voice across all touchpoints 
  • Develop integrated brand campaigns (from strategy to execution), working with both internal teams and external partners 
  • Translate complex product and market insights into clear, compelling narratives · Monitor brand health metrics, market trends, and competitor positioning – and turn them into actionable insights 
  • Support strategic marketing planning and brand guardianship at a global scale
Required Experience:
  • 4 years+ of experience in brand marketing, ideally in tech, SaaS, or B2B segments
  • Strategic mindset with the ability to distill complexity into clarity
  • Proven experience working with mature or evolving brand platforms
  • Strong understanding of integrated campaign planning and execution
  • A keen eye for storytelling - both visual and verbal - and attention to detail
  • Confidence to work across functions and cultures in a fast-paced international environment
  • Being able to adapt and change directions in an instant
  • High level of responsibility, punctuality, initiative, proactivity and strong can-do attitude
  • Advanced level of spoken and written English and Russian
  • Advanced use of Excel, Power Point, Google Docs
Our Benefits:
  • Full-time remote work opportunities and flexible working hours
  • Private insurance
  • Additional 1 Day Off per calendar year
  • Sports program compensation
  • Comprehensive Mental Health Programme
  • Free online English lessons with a native speaker
  • Generous referral program
  • Training, internal workshops, and participation in international professional conferences and corporate events.

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
EnglishRussian
Check out the description to know which languages are mandatory.

Other Skills

  • Punctuality
  • Proactivity
  • Adaptability
  • Communication

Brand Manager Related jobs